I have a problem during my bridge upgrade from CUCM 8.5 SU5 to 9.1(1).
I have the message : "Upgrades are prohibited during Licensing Grace Period." when I want to start the upgrade.

“Upgrades are prohibited during the licensing grace period”
The Bug ID is: CSCtb86875
The workaround says to delete the license files, re-host them and install the new licenses but there is a better fix that will prevent you from re-hosting the license files multiple times. You will need to open a TAC case for an engineer to gain root access to the CUCM so that they can delete the licexpiry.txt file.
